server

Invidious.site

Visit invidious.site

While scanning server information of Invidious.site we found that it’s hosted by Host Europe GmbH since September 11, 2021. Earlier Invidious was hosted by CloudFlare Inc. in 2020.

Invidious.site server and hosting history

Currently hosted by

  • Host Europe GmbH

    since September 11, 2021
  • 178.77.74.78

    IP address
Hosting provider IP

Host Europe GmbH

178.77.74.78

CloudFlare, Inc.

104.21.3.17